The View from Port Said

Port Said sits at the northern mouth of the Suez Canal, and its economy has always been inseparable from global shipping. A city of roughly 749,000, it exists at the intersection of Mediterranean trade routes, and its population has historically included agents, pilots, traders and workers with connections to every country whose vessels transit the canal. The calling culture reflects that outward orientation: shipping agents calling Athens or Rotterdam, Canal pilots whose work brings them into contact with crews from dozens of countries, and workers who have taken maritime or construction contracts abroad. Port Said's free-trade zone status has historically attracted merchants and traders from across the Arab world, meaning the city has inbound business connections as well as outbound family ones. Egyptian carriers Orange Egypt, Vodafone Egypt and e& serve the city, and the IDD rate structure that frustrates Gulf-bound workers in Cairo does the same in Port Said — mobile-to-mobile rates to Saudi Arabia or the UAE sit in the tier that doesn't benefit from the cheapest add-ons. Area code 66 identifies calls from a city whose economic identity is built on connection.

Port Said's International Communities

Port Said's emigration follows two parallel tracks. The Gulf worker corridor — Saudi Arabia, UAE, Kuwait — absorbs working-class and trade-skilled residents in patterns similar to the rest of Egypt. But Port Said also has a distinct merchant and trading class with connections to the Levant and to Mediterranean ports: Greek and Italian connections from the colonial-era trading city are largely historical now, but commercial ties to Turkey, Greece and Lebanon persist in the import-export sector. Palestinian families with roots in Port Said — some displaced during various regional upheavals — add a Levantine dimension to calling patterns. The city's free-zone economy also means periodic Lebanese and Syrian trader presence, adding further West Asian routes.

Telecommunications in Greenland

Greenland's telecommunications infrastructure has evolved significantly over the years, primarily due to advances in technology and increased demand for connectivity. The country relies on two main mobile network operators: **Tusass** and **Tele Greenland**. Tusass, which emerged from the merger of several local companies, offers comprehensive coverage across the island with 4G services in many urban areas. While 5G rollout has been limited, there are ongoing discussions about expanding high-speed connectivity, particularly in Nuuk, the capital. Landline availability is less common outside major towns, and mobile phone usage is widespread, with a high percentage of the population using smartphones. The remote nature of Greenland means that many residents depend on mobile phones for daily communication. Internet access, while improving, can be inconsistent in rural areas, but improvements are expected as investments in infrastructure continue to grow. Satellite phones are also used in more isolated regions where traditional mobile signals may not reach.

Mobile vs Landline Numbers in Greenland

Greenland uses six-digit local numbers with no area codes — the same format covers mobiles and landlines alike. After +299, you dial all six digits directly. In practice, mobile is how most Greenlanders communicate day-to-day; the island's settlements are spread across enormous distances and the physical fixed-line network doesn't reach everywhere. Nuuk, Sisimiut, and Ilulissat have reliable mobile coverage, but smaller communities along the coast depend more on satellite connectivity, and a call to a remote settlement may need to go via operator-assisted or satellite channels. Tusass (formerly Tele Greenland) runs the main public telecom infrastructure for both mobile and fixed services, so nearly all numbers you encounter will route through that network. If a number doesn't connect, it may simply reflect a remote location rather than a wrong number.

Cost-Saving Habits for Calling Greenland

Given the time zone — Greenland Standard Time runs UTC-3 in winter, UTC-2 in summer — calls from Europe land at a reasonable hour with only modest adjustment, while North American callers are working against a gap of four to six hours. Greenland's working day runs roughly nine to five, and evening personal calls work well between seven and nine local time when people are home. The summer months bring near-constant daylight and a burst of activity; schedules loosen in June and July, and outdoor life competes with the phone. June 21, Greenland's National Day, is a major celebration where professional calls will go unanswered. Winter darkness in the far north brings people indoors and tends to make evening calls easier to land — but schedules in smaller towns can shift unpredictably with weather and season.
